The summer travel league is a competitive option open to girls born between 2008 and 2014. All Hingham 10u, 12u and 14u teams participate in the South Shore Summer League.
Our goal is to have as many girls play as possible and to field as many teams as possible in each of the age brackets. Roster sizes are limited to 12-13 girls so player registration numbers, as well as the number of coaching volunteers, will dictate how many teams we will carry and if there will be cuts. We encourage all girls to tryout and all parents to volunteer. We will do our best to ensure we place as many girls as possible and if there are enough girls and coaches to field multiple teams in a given age bracket, we will follow the A/B/C format of the South Shore Summer League.
What to expect with Summer/Travel softball:
Generally, the level of play is more competitive than the spring softball season as the girls will face other travel teams from throughout the South Shore, including Milton, Canton, Bridgewater, Plymouth, etc. While competitive, the season also offers the girls a fun and rewarding experience, as they are able to further develop their softball skills in a more challenging but supportive environment that focuses heavily on the development of fundamental skills.
In addition, while we understand there will be conflicts that arise in the summer, it is expected that the girls selected will be available for the vast majority of games. There are two games each week, typically played Monday – Thursday. The season starts the week of June 19 and runs through the end of July/early August depending on the playoffs.
